In reality, there is no single best communication channel. e e ectiveness of a channel will
depend upon the following characteristics:
Channel capacity: is refers to the amount of information that a channel can transmit
without signi cant distortion. A TV broadcast has greater channel capacity than a memo.
Capacity is important when time is limited.
